Forensic investigators and IR teams who need to reconstruct attack sequences from raw system logs will find Timeline Explorer's visualization engine cuts investigation time in half compared to spreadsheet pivoting. The tool is free, requires no agents or backend infrastructure, and works offline on exported event data from any Windows system. Skip it if your team expects automated correlation or threat intelligence enrichment; Timeline Explorer is a manual timeline builder, not an automated detection platform.
Incident response teams that need to triage and correlate alerts without expensive commercial tools should evaluate Request Tracker for Incident Response; its ticketing workflow reduces noise by letting analysts link related reports and track investigation status in one place. RTIR ships free and has been deployed at scale in academic and government environments for over a decade, meaning the operational stability is proven. Skip this if your team expects a polished UI or built-in threat intelligence feeds; RTIR rewards operators willing to customize and integrate it into existing toolchains.
